Fyn - FYN proto-oncogene, Src family tyrosine kinase Gene

种属: Rattus norvegicus

基因 ID: 25150 | 基因类型: protein coding

关于 Fyn

功能概要

Enables several functions, including phosphatidylinositol 3-kinase binding activity; protein tyrosine kinase activity; and signaling receptor binding activity. Involved in several processes, including cellular response to organonitrogen compound; negative regulation of cell death; and protein phosphorylation. Located in several cellular components, including mitochondrion; perinuclear endoplasmic reticulum; and postsynaptic density. Is active in glutamatergic synapse and postsynaptic density, intracellular component. Biomarker of temporal lobe epilepsy. Human ortholog(s) of this gene implicated in Alzheimer's disease and schizophrenia. Orthologous to human Fyn (Fyn proto-oncogene, Src family tyrosine kinase). [provided by Alliance of Genome Resources, Apr 2022]
